Alee Amini is an 8-year cybersecurity professional and current CTI Team Lead at Graph Inc., specializing in reverse engineering, malware and binary analysis, and exploit research. He has practical experience building detection systems for telecom networks (SS7/2G/3G) and developing IDS/firewall solutions during his tenure at MCI, and has researched at IPM while freelancing on mobile and computer forensics. His open-source contributions include enhancing HyperDbg's GDB stub and low-level debugger features—demonstrating deep familiarity with native debugging, register access, and memory operations. Based in Tehran, he combines low-level Windows/Linux internals expertise with applied threat intelligence and mentoring experience. He also maintains a technical blog, reflecting a habit of publishing nuanced, hands-on research that often uncovers subtle platform behaviors.

HyperDbg/HyperDbg

Jan 2021 - Oct 2021

State-of-the-art native debugging tools
Role in this project:
userBack-end Developer
Contributions:37 commits, 24 pushes in 9 months
Contributions summary:Alee primarily contributed to the implementation of the GDB Stub protocol, which allows for remote debugging capabilities. Their contributions included the addition of checksums to HyperDbg packets, enhancing the integrity of data transmission. They also worked on adding commands, such as "r," for register manipulation, including setting and reading register values, and implemented the ability to read extra registers such as CS, DS, SS, etc. Additionally, the user worked on adding features such as reading and writing memory.
